connecting rod control pneumatic valve is a kind of structure form of butterfly pneumatic valve, mainly used in metallurgy in the pipes of blast furnace hot blast stove system, it has small volume, light weight, flexible, convenient tear open outfit. Therefore, linkage control pneumatic valve at the hot blast stove system medium such as air, gas, flue gas pipeline has been widely applied.
linkage control and the structure characteristics of pneumatic valve
connecting rod adjusting the structure of the pneumatic valve which is mainly composed of drive, pneumatic valve, pneumatic valve, shaft, rod and other components. Pneumatic valve opening and closing is driven by driving gear drive shaft rod mechanism motion, so as to realize the opening and closing of the pneumatic valve plate. Through analysis, regardless of the pneumatic valve is in open or closed, pneumatic valve plate and its moving parts is always surrounded by in the medium. Closed when the pneumatic valve, pneumatic valve plate to all under medium pressure, this will cause the plastic deformation of pneumatic valve plate, and makes deformation caused by the moving parts; When pneumatic open valve, pneumatic valve plate will scour by the media, as well as the medium flow caused by the vibration of the pneumatic valve plate itself, it will also accelerate the gearing parts of damage, especially articulated in solid self-lubricating bearing damage. Therefore, the connecting rod pneumatic valve pneumatic butterfly valve plate is the life of a connecting rod adjustment of the pneumatic valve life.
connecting rod pneumatic valve pneumatic butterfly valve plate structure analysis
according to the structure characteristics of the connecting rod pneumatic valve pneumatic butterfly valve plate, processing and manufacturing is generally not used when the casting structure, traditional pneumatic valve plate is mainly in the form of welding, pneumatic valve plate promulgation and plate adopts the steel sheet blanking directly, after the great circle plate blanking need hot press forming, pressure curve, and then with the vertical plate welding, the final machining.
from the perspective of technology for analysis of this kind of structure of the pneumatic valve plate, can be seen from the above, pneumatic valve plate consists of three parts: the vertical plate, plate, great circle plate. If use this kind of structure of the pneumatic valve plate, plate and plate can be directly blanking forming, first calculate the great circle plate requires technologist baiting size, and then according to the requirements of the arc pressure form is milled, the great circle with milled steel press forming, the last of the welding to the other two groups. And made pressure form in the main problems in this step, through the analysis we can see that the inner part of the pneumatic valve plate for arc, the edge is a plane, this requires each to do a specifications of the pneumatic valve, must be a kind of clamping fixture, otherwise can't press out the required shape. This invisible increases the manufacturing cost of the enterprise.
